Hello, I have one more problem on my virtualbox and it is, that i can't normally start VM, i need use "Headless Start", because normal start shows this error:
The virtual machine 'Sourc' has terminated unexpectedly during startup with exit code 1 (0x1). More details may be available in 'C:\Users\Petr\VirtualBox VMs\Sourc\Logs\VBoxHardening.log'.
Result Code:
E_FAIL (0x80004005)
Component:
MachineWrap
Interface:
IMachine {5047460a-265d-4538-b23e-ddba5fb84976}

You should try to set an exclusion to force the Avast software to leave the VirtualBox executables alone. If you can't do that then try uninstalling it. If that doesn't work then take a look at the guidance in Tutorial: Diagnosing VirtualBox Hardening Issues.VBoxHardening.log wrote:21c.ed4: supR3HardenedWinFindAdversaries: 0x4 21c.ed4: FileDescription: Avast File System Minifilter for Windows 2003/Vista 21c.ed4: FileDescription: Avast WFP Redirect Driver 21c.ed4: FileDescription: Avast Revert 21c.ed4: FileDescription: Avast Virtualization Driver 21c.ed4: FileDescription: Avast self protection module 21c.ed4: FileDescription: Stream Filter 21c.ed4: FileDescription: Avast VM Monitor
